I love growing my own food. For so many reasons. Not only is it therapeutic, but it’s the freedom to eat things outside of the homogeneous food market that streamlines this country. I can grow and eat what I choose, so long as my climate is decent enough. In 7b, we get a decent growing season here. I intend on making the most of it. I wanted to try Cajun Blackeyed Pea Soup and I wanted to grow the ingredients. The inspo came from The Seasonal Homestead. So, I grew cowpeas and to my surprise, a very decent yield in such a small space. And, cowpeas are a great cover crop as they provide a lot of nitrogen to the soil. Next year, I plan on growing even more.

So far, I’ve harvested so many cucumbers and preserves enough pickles to last me well through the year. I’m going to pick the last of them tomorrow and pull them out and plant peas in their place. I’m still harvesting my tomatoes, coring and scoring them and throwing them in freezer bags. Once I have them all, I will do a sauce preservation.
